Why Beds For Great Danes Is Necessary

I’ve learned that Great Danes need a bed made for their size because regular dog beds just don’t give them the support they need. My Great Dane is a giant breed, and when I used a standard bed, I could see that he never seemed fully comfortable. A proper bed helps support their joints, hips, and back, which is especially important for such a large dog.

I also noticed that my Great Dane sleeps more peacefully when he has enough space to stretch out. These dogs are tall, heavy, and often awkward when they lie down, so a bed that is too small can make them restless. A bed designed for Great Danes gives them room to relax, which helps improve their overall comfort and sleep quality.

For me, having the right bed is also about protecting my dog’s long-term health. Great Danes can be prone to joint issues and pressure on their bones, so a supportive bed can make a real difference. It’s not just a luxury—it’s something I feel is necessary to help my dog stay comfortable, happy, and well cared for every day.

My Buying Guides on Beds For Great Danes

Why I Look for the Right Bed for My Great Dane

When I shop for a bed for my Great Dane, I focus on comfort, support, and durability. Great Danes are giant dogs, and I know they need more than a standard pet bed. My goal is to find something that helps protect their joints, gives them enough space to stretch out, and holds up to their size and weight.

Size Matters More Than I First Expected

One of the biggest lessons I learned is that the bed has to be truly oversized. My Great Dane likes to sprawl, so I always measure my dog from nose to tail and add extra room. I look for beds that let my dog lie fully extended without hanging off the edges.

Support Is Important for Joint Health

Because Great Danes are prone to hip and joint issues, I prefer beds with thick orthopedic foam. I want my dog to sink in just enough for comfort, but not so much that there is no support. In my experience, memory foam or high-density foam works best for older Danes or dogs with arthritis.

I Pay Attention to Durability

My Great Dane is heavy, so I need a bed that won’t flatten quickly. I look for strong stitching, quality foam, and tough outer fabric. If the bed feels flimsy in my hands, I usually pass on it. A good bed should keep its shape even after daily use.

Easy Cleaning Makes My Life Easier

I always check whether the cover is removable and machine washable. With a dog this large, cleanup matters a lot. I prefer beds with waterproof liners or water-resistant covers because they help protect the foam from accidents, drool, and dirt.

Comfort Features I Like to See

When I compare beds, I look for features that make my Great Dane feel secure and relaxed, such as:

  • Bolstered edges for head support
  • Cooling fabric for warmer weather
  • Non-slip bottom to keep the bed in place
  • Low entry design for easy access

Indoor vs. Crate Beds

I choose the bed based on where my Great Dane will use it. For open floor space, I prefer a large orthopedic mattress-style bed. If I need a bed for a crate, I make sure it fits properly without bunching up. My dog needs enough room to lie comfortably, even in a crate setting.

What I Avoid When Buying

I avoid thin beds, beds with weak zippers, and anything that looks too small for a giant breed. I also stay away from beds that flatten easily or have materials that trap too much heat. For my Great Dane, cheap usually means replacing the bed sooner than I want.

My Final Buying Tip

If I had to choose just one thing, I would say comfort and support come before style. My Great Dane needs a bed that helps with rest, joint protection, and long-term durability. When I buy with those priorities in mind, I know I’m making a better choice for my dog.
